Why Mouthguards Matter
Dental trauma can happen in an instant and may result in painful, costly, and permanent damage. Accidents during sports or recreational activities often lead to:
- Chipped or broken teeth
- Knocked-out teeth
- Jaw fractures
- Soft tissue injuries (lips, cheeks, tongue)
A custom-fitted mouthguard acts as a cushion, absorbing impact and reducing the risk of both dental and jaw injuries. It can be especially important for children, teens, or anyone with orthodontic appliances or growing smiles.

Who Should Wear a Mouthguard?
Mouthguards are recommended for anyone who plays or trains in sports involving:
- Physical contact (e.g., rugby, AFL, soccer, basketball)
- High-velocity objects (e.g., cricket, hockey)
- Risk of falling (e.g., skateboarding, BMX, martial arts)
They’re suitable for both adults and children and can be easily updated as your mouth or bite changes over time.
The Process: Quick, Simple, Effective
Getting a custom mouthguard at Terrigal Beach Dental + Implant Centre is a straightforward and painless process:
- Consultation & Dental Impression
We assess your needs and take an accurate mould of your upper teeth using professional-grade materials. - Laboratory Fabrication
Your impression is sent to a dental lab, where your mouthguard is fabricated for an exact fit. - Fitting Appointment
Once ready (usually within a few days), we’ll ensure your new mouthguard fits comfortably and provide instructions for care and storage.
